Aggiungi al carrelloA fascinating and wonderfully-illustrated monograph--with contributions by various scholars--devoted to Georges Bataille's magisterial erotic surrealist novel, Histoire de l'Oeil (first published pseudonymously in 1928). This is ONE OF ONLY 100 COPIES WITH THE UNEXPURGATED COVER, which was "cleaned up" for the trade edition. All of Masson's lithographs executed for the first edition of Histoire de l'Oeil are reproduced, as are the etchings Bellmer made for the second. There are many other related illustrations as well. This is ONE OF FEWER THAN 30 NUMBERED COPIES OF THE DELUXE EDITION, WITH A PORTFOLIO OF 13 ORIGINAL SIGNED AND NUMBERED PRINTS (etchings, aquatints, lithographs, woodcuts, photoengravings, mixed media) by Deborah Cullen, Sophie Sanders & Rudzani Nemasetoni, Edward Fausty, Shigeku Kumabe, Wei Jane Chir, Andrew Davis, Esteban Chavez, Marjorie Van Dyke, Kelly Driscoll, Lance Lumar, Richard Nelson, Peter Mayer, and Scherer & Ouporo. Square 4to. The book is in the original wraps, in the original folding paper envelope. It is housed with the prints in the original luxurious cloth case, with a mounted glass eye (!)--complete with movable eyelid and eyelash--staring out from the cover. FINE AND BRIGHT WITH NO DEFECTS. 75 copies of this deluxe edition were announced, but in the end fewer than 30 were actually assembled. A stylish and impressive tribute to one of the intellectual milestones of the 20th century, the Histoire de l'Oeil, widely considered not only the best surrealist work of fiction but also the most important erotic novel written since 1900.
